Investment Overview

Investing in a food truck franchise generally requires $50,000 to $250,000, with franchise fees ranging from $5,000 to $15,000.

Benefits

Food trucks offer flexibility in location and lower startup costs compared to brick-and-mortar restaurants.

Risks

Challenges include varying local regulations and competition from other food trucks and dining options.
